“The Historical Society featured in the film is in fact Vancouver's historic Hotel Europe, while senator's home is the historical Hatley Castle on the grounds of Royal Roads Military College (now Royal Roads University) in Victoria.”
The Changeling (1980) Β· Wikipedia
